Phantom trading bot: features, limits, and risks

The phantom trading bot is an automated software tool designed to execute crypto trades using predefined strategies, often powered by artificial intelligence and real-time market data. It can operate in fully automated mode or provide AI-assisted signals to guide manual decisions. This article presents concrete features, limits, and risk considerations for traders evaluating phantom bots in 2026.

What phantom trading bots do

Phantom bots typically perform continuous market surveillance, generate trade signals, and execute orders across multiple exchanges or wallets. They may specialize in high-frequency execution or longer-hold strategies, depending on configuration. The key value proposition is 24/7 operation, rapid reaction to price shifts, and the ability to diversify across assets. Market data inputs include real-time price feeds, order books, and historical price behavior to inform decisions. Trading modes often range from fully automated to semi-automated modes where human confirmation is required before execution.

Core features

  • Real-time analytics that synthesize price momentum, liquidity, and volatility to identify entry and exit points.
  • Multi-asset support across major cryptocurrencies, with some variants offering stocks, forex, or commodities via synthetic exposure or linked accounts.
  • Risk controls such as stop-loss, take-profit, maximum daily loss, and position sizing based on predefined risk parameters.
  • Automation options including fully automatic trading, AI-assisted signals, and scheduled or event-driven strategies around news or on-chain signals.
  • Security and access controls with API key management, IP whitelisting, and optional hardware wallet integration where supported.

In 2025-2026, practitioners noted that phantom bots often advertise sophisticated AI analytics, but actual performance hinges on data integrity, strategy design, and exchange liquidity. Operational transparency remains a common concern among users, with independent verifications still limited in many offerings.

Performance indicators you should examine

  1. Historical drawdown during major drawdown events and the bot's coping mechanism.
  2. Sharpe ratio or other risk-adjusted return metrics applied to the bot's strategy across different market regimes.
  3. Liquidity requirements and the impact of slippage on execution quality.
  4. Data source reliability, including latency and uptime of feeds used by the bot.
  5. Audit and third-party verification status for performance claims.

Operational limits and challenges

Despite attractive automation, phantom bots face several practical constraints. Network outages or API changes can disrupt trading, while market volatility can amplify losses if risk controls are not properly calibrated. Some bots impose micro-lot restrictions or withdrawal delays during peak activity, which traders should plan for in cash management. In addition, educational resources and user onboarding vary across products, potentially leaving beginners underprepared for complex strategies.

Regulatory and market risks

Regulatory environments for crypto trading bots differ by jurisdiction and can change rapidly, affecting bot operation, reporting obligations, and asset availability. Traders should monitor evolving rules around market manipulation, custody, and exchange-specific policies. In volatile markets, bots may overreact to short-term signals, creating a cascade of churn rather than sustainable gains.

Security considerations

Security remains a central concern: bot accounts and API keys are attractive targets for attackers, and exploits can materialize through misconfigured permissions or unsecured endpoints. Best practices include using limited-scope API keys, two-factor authentication, IP whitelisting, and regular credential rotation. Some providers publish security audits, but comprehensive independent testing is not universal.

Practical evaluation checklist

  • Confirm the bot's data sources and latency claims align with your exchange topology.
  • Test strategies in simulated or paper-trading environments before live deployment.
  • Assess risk controls and ensure position sizing matches your portfolio tolerance.
  • Review provider transparency and audit availability of independent performance verification.
  • Verify security measures and account permissions to minimize exposure.
